Anda di halaman 1dari 10

Universidad Autnoma Del Estado De Mxico

Centro Universitario UAEM Atlacomulco


Unidad De Aprendizaje:
Base de Datos Relacionales
Prctica 4. Creacin de atributo y entidades en Oracle
Jimnez Gonzlez Patricia
Licenciatura en Informtica Administrativa
LIA Elizabeth Evangelista Nava
Atlacomulco, Mxico. 26/Agosto/2015

Introduccin:
Como partes de las bases de datos tenemos a los componentes ms
importantes de estas, que el presente trabajo mostrara paso a paso como crear una
entidad (tambin conocida como tabla) adems se crearan atributos de estas y se
proceder a designar los datos que de cada uno de los atributos.
Propsito:

Creacin de una base de datos, la entidad y sus atributos.


Designar los tipos de datos de cada uno de los atributos de las tablas.

Alcances:

Al finalizar, el discente podr crear una base de datos, darle el nombre a las
entidades, designar sus atributos e ingresar los tipos de datos de estos.

Requerimientos de Software y Hardware:

Computadora
Oracle 11g XE

Tiempo Estimado: 1 hora


Desarrollo
Una vez abierto el gestor de base de datos Oracle 11g XE, se mostrara la base de
datos creada (Imagen 1.1).

Imagen 1.1. Base de datos creada con anterioridad

Paso 1. Ahora se proceder a la creacin de la base de datos, en este caso damos


clic sobre el men SQL Whorkshop y despus clic sobre la opcin Object Browser
(Imagen 1.2)

Imagen 1.2. Men SQL Workshop

A continuacin, se muestra la pantalla como en la imagen 1.3, en esta adems se


visualizan los tipos de objetos que podemos crear, como lo son tablas, funciones,
vistas, entre otras. Damos clic en la opcin tabla y despus en create.

Imagen 1.3. Espacio de trabajo

Ahora se muestra la entidad (tabla) creada donde debemos ingresar el nombre de


la entidad (MATERIA) y los atributos adems del tipo de dato que estos requieren
(Imagen 1.4), despus de haber terminado damos clic en next, en donde ahora se
nos pedir que ingresemos la llave primaria, en este caso la lave primaria es
cve_mat (Imagen 1.5), damos clic en next.

Imagen 1.4 Creacin de la entidad, atributo y tipo de datos.

Imagen 1.5. Elegir Llave primaria

La base de datos pide que ingresemos una lave fornea, sin embargo, en la entidad
MATERIA no tenemos lave fornea por lo que damos clic en next (Imagen 1.6).

1.6. Eleccin de lave fornea.

La imagen 1.7 muestra la creacin de la entidad en sentencias SQL, al finalizar


damos clic en crate, en la imagen 1.8 se podr observar que la entidad MATERIA
ha sido creada exitosamente

Imagen 1.7. Creacin de tablas con sentencias SQL.

Imagen 1.8. Entidad MATERIA creada.

Extra clase
Introduccin:
En la prctica anterior sirvi para crear entidades (tablas) definir sus atributos
y los tipos de datos, as como seleccionar la llave primaria. A continuacin y en base
al conocimiento se podrn crear las tablas que deseemos y con sus respectiva
informacin.
Propsito:

Creacin de bases de datos, entidades, atributos y tipos de datos, definir la


llave primaria y si es el caso la llave fornea.

Alcances:

Al finalizar, el discente abra creado 12 tablas con sus respectivas entidades


y datos.

Requerimientos de Software y Hardware:

Computadora
Oracle 11g XE

Tiempo Estimado: 1 hora


Desarrollo
TABLA PROFESOR
Una vez inicializada el software Oracle 11g XE, damos la opcin de crear Tabla
como se muestra en la imagen 2.I.

Imagen 2.I. Creacin de tablas.

Se procede a dar el nombre de la tabla (entidad), el tipo de dato as como la escala,


adems definir si es obligatorio o no, despus se da clic en siguiente. (Imagen 2.2)

Imagen 2.2. Llenar datos de la entidad

Se ingresa la llave primaria, y la tabla de donde proviene la llave principal, despus


damos clic en siguiente.

Imagen 2.3. Ingresar llave primaria

Como la entidad PROFESOR no existe llave fornea, damos clic en siguiente.


(Imagen 2.4)

Imagen 2.4. Ingresar llave fornea

Se muestra la creacin de las tablas con las sentencias SQL. (Imagen 2.5)

Imagen 2.5. Creacin de tablas con sentencias SQL.

En la imagen 2.6 se muestran las tablas creadas, con los nombres de sus atributos
y la descripcin de estas.

Imagen 2.6. Creacin de tablas con sentencias SQL.

A continuacin y en base al paso anterior, se procede a realizar las dems tablas,


las imgenes siguientes muestran cada una de las tablas creadas.
TABLA MATERIA

TABLA DISPONIBILIDAD

TABLA DISPONIBILIDAD

TABLA TELEFONO

TABLA MAT_ANTERIOR

TABLA PROFESION

TABLA PRO_PROFESION

TABLA EQUIVALENCIA

TABLA AULA

TABLA GRUPO

TABLA HORARIO

TABLA APRECIACION

Conclusiones
El objetivo de la prctica ha sido concluido exitosamente, se pudo crear la
base de datos, la entidad y sus atributos, es necesario que al crear una base de
datos, primero realicemos un diccionario de datos pues este nos ayudara a saber
los tipos de datos que los atributos requieren y eso nos facilitara el trabajo y ser
ms rpido.
Bibliografas
1. ORACLE (Abril 2015). Gua de instalacin de Oracle Database 11g. Extrado
el
26
de
Agosto
de
2015
desde
https://docs.oracle.com/cd/E11882_01/install.112/e47689.pdf
2. Teaching Soft Group (2011), Oracle 11g: Curso prctico (1ra Edicin).
Mxico, D.F. Alfaomega.
3. Oracle Corporation and/or its affiliates. Manual de Oracle. Extrado el 26 de
Agosto
de
2015
desde
http://docs.oracle.com/cd/E19528-01/8200888/aaubc/index.html.
4. Tutoriales ya. Oracle Ya. Extrado el 26 de Agosto de 2015 desde
http://www.oracleya.com.ar/index.php?inicio=0.
5. Base de Datos con Oracle. Documento Tcnico de Oracle (2009). Extrado
el
26
de
Agosto
de
2015
desde
http://www.oracle.com/technetwork/es/database/enterpriseedition/documentation/tutorial-oracle-data-guard-11gr2-1707492-esa.pdf